ICL Group Ltd. re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share of $0.11, ex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.096 by 14.58%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in the release. Despite the earnings beat, the stock declined by 0.15%, reflecting cautious investor sentiment amid broader market dynamics.

ICL Group’s Q1 2026 performance was driven by continued strength in its specialty minerals segment, including bromine and phosphate-based products, which benefited from stable demand in industrial and agricultural end markets. The company’s operational efficiency programs helped support margins, even as input costs for energy and raw materials remained a headwind. The reported EPS of $0.11 marks a positive surprise compared to analyst expectations, suggesting that management’s cost-control measures and pricing strategies may have offset volume pressures in certain commodity-linked businesses. However, without revenue specifics, it is difficult to assess top-line momentum. The company’s diversified portfolio across industrial, food, and crop nutrition markets may have contributed to the resilient bottom line. Segment-level performance in the potash division likely remained challenged by weaker fertilizer prices, while the specialty chemicals segment possibly delivered more consistent results. Overall, ICL’s ability to beat EPS estimates highlights its ongoing focus on margin protection and operational discipline. Management did not provide explicit forward guidance for the upcoming quarters, but the earnings beat may set a constructive tone for the rest of 2026. ICL continues to focus on strategic priorities such as expanding its specialty product mix, advancing sustainable mining technologies, and increasing exposure to high-growth end markets like electric vehicle batteries and water treatment. The company may face headwinds from global economic uncertainty, fluctuating commodity prices, and currency volatility in its key operating regions. Additionally, geopolitical risks in the Middle East could affect logistics and input availability. On the positive side, ICL’s long-term investment in innovation and capacity expansion for specialty materials could support gradual revenue diversification. The company’s balance sheet remains a source of stability, enabling it to pursue bolt-on acquisitions or return capital to shareholders. Investors should monitor any upcoming updates on production volumes and pricing trends, as these factors will likely influence near-term profitability. ICL shares edged lower by 0.15% following the announcement, a muted reaction that may reflect the absence of revenue data and the lack of explicit forward guidance. Analysts have noted that the EPS surprise is encouraging, but they may seek more clarity on top-line trends before adjusting their models. The stock’s modest decline could also be attributed to broader market rotation or profit-taking after a period of relative strength. Key factors to watch in the coming months include quarterly revenue disclosures, commodity price movements, and any strategic announcements regarding partnerships or capacity expansions. The specialty minerals space remains competitive, but ICL’s integrated operations and focus on higher-margin products may provide a buffer. Investors with a long-term horizon might view the current valuation as reasonable, though near-term catalysts appear limited until the next reporting period.
